Alo is the worlds leading manufacturer of front loaders and implements for farm tractors
Ålö brands: Quicke and Trima.
The range covers front loaders for farming tractors between 40 and 270 HP, though the main segment is between 50 and 150 HP.
There are three types of products, Front Loaders, Implements, and Subframes.

| The first Quicke front loader was presented in 1958. Today's product family is the result of continual development of loaders through different generations over the years. Quicke has long been associated with leading technology and high quality for many decades. |

| The predecessor to the Trima front loader was first produced in 1956 by Bergsjöverken. The loaders have been produced under the brand name Trima since 1963. With the acquisition of Trima during 2000, the former competitor is now one of Ålö's two main brands. Trima is also associated with leading technology and high quality. |

Subframes are the adapter for attaching the loader to the tractor. It is the most anonymous, but also one of the most strategically important parts of the product. Ålö's has a mutually important relationship with tractor manufacturers, which means early access to technical specifications for new tractor models. This means that Ålö can offer loaders as soon as new tractors are introduced on the market. Ålö has by far the markets' largest selection of subframes and today can offer front loaders for nearly 1,000 tractor models. |
